23pds, the chief information security officer of Slow Mist Technology, said in a post that CoinStats issued an announcement two days ago claiming that it was attacked, and 1590 wallets were affected. I found that it was suspected that the server configuration was wrong, which caused the attacker to take over the server, and then get the push service, use the push service to push phishing messages to users, and defraud user assets.
